Sputnik was launched as the first satellite in space by the USSR
-
The dog Laika was the first animal in space on Sputnik 2 by the USSR
-
Explorer 1 was the first satellite launched by the United States
-
The US congress passes legislation establishing the National Aeronautics and Space Administration
-
This was the first time man had ever stepped foot on the moon and the crew consisted of Neil Armstrong, Buzz Aldrin, and Michael Collins
-
Ham the chimpanzee was on the Mercury-Redstone 2 mission.
-
Cosmonaut Yuri Gagarin was the first man in space sent by the USSR
-
Yuri Gagarin was the first man in space and was also the first man to do one complete orbit around Earth
-
Alan B. Shepard was the first US man in space
-
President JFK wanted the US to be the first country to get to the moon before the end of the 60s
-
John Glenn was the first American man to orbit Earth
-
The Gemini mission has started
-
Alexei Leonov was the first man to perform an EVA and he spent 12 minutes outside the spacecraft
-
Ed White was the first American man to perform an EVA and he was outside the aircraft for 20 minutes
-
Ed White becomes the first American to do a space walk
-
The original crew members of Gemini 9, Elliot See and Charles Bassett, were both killed in a plane crash before take off
-
Edwin "Buzz" Aldrin proves that useful work could be done outside the spacecraft without life-threatening exhaustion
-
A fire had started in the spacecraft killing three men, Gus Grissom, Ed White, and Roger Chaffee
